121106-06-7 Usage

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 121106-06-7 includes 9 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 6 digits, 1,2,1,1,0 and 6 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 0 and 6 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 121106-06:
(8*1)+(7*2)+(6*1)+(5*1)+(4*0)+(3*6)+(2*0)+(1*6)=57
57 % 10 = 7
So 121106-06-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Pyridazines with Heteroatom Substituents in Position 3 and 5. 2 . Regioselective Introduction of Mercapto Groups in Pyridazines

Olesen, Preben H.,Kappe, Thomas

, p. 1719 - 1723 (2007/10/02)

The nucleophilic substitution of halogen in 3,5-dichloro-6-phenylpyridazine 1, 5-chloro-2-methyl-6-phenylpyridazin-3(2H)-one 13 as well as in 3-chloro-2-methyl-6-phenylpyridazin-5(2H)-one 14 with methoxy, ethoxy, and the 2-methyl-2-propanethiolate anion is described.In the last type of compounds the t-butylthio groups can be eliminated regioselectively with Lewis acids, resulting in the formation of monomercapto and monothiopyridazines.
